




18TH-19TH-CENTURY AMERICAN FOLK ART PEG LEG TABLE
This 18th-19th-Century American Folk Art Peg Leg Table exemplifies authentic craftsmanship from early American artisans. Characterized by its distinctive peg leg construction, this piece offers both structural integrity and rustic charm. Its aged patina and simple, utilitarian design reflect the practical yet artistic sensibilities of the period.
- Color: Natural
- Material: Wood
- Provenance: 18th-19th-Century American
- Dimensions: Height 31.25 in x Width 37 in x Depth 22.75 in
